Extensive Canteen of Silver-Plated Cutlery (c. 1900) in Campaign-Style Fitted Oak Cabinet Inscribed by the maker - Rushworths 2 Webgate Huddersfield The Grand Dinner Service: A Complete Canteen of Cutlery Rushworths was a famous, family-run department store located on Westgate in Huddersfield, often referred to as the "Harrods of Huddersfield". The store closed down in 1977, and the building is still a prominent reminder of its past The set is neatly arranged across two tiers, the upper section holding knives, forks and carving implements, including a carving knife and fork, while the lower section contains an extensive selection of serving spoons and ladles, such as sauce ladles and soup ladles, each slotted into its own shaped compartment The cutlery has elegant, restrained handles typical of early–mid 20th-century English design Silver plated cutlery and utensils are housed in the green beize and have plaques designating each section - 'Sugar Tongs' 'Tea Spoons' etc etc A large, complete Canteen of Silver-Plated Cutlery (c. 1900) in a classic pattern Housed in a handsome Oak Cabinet with a hinged lid and fitted drawers The box is enhanced by brass Campaign-style handles Auction provenance from Christie's South Kensington Measurements CM (H x W x D): H: 30 W: 45 D: 35 ED
